class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Premium_Basmati_Varieties\"><\/span><strong>Premium Basmati Varieties<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p><str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.skrmindia.com\/1121-basmati-rice.html\">1121 Basmati Rice<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Average grain length:<\/strong> 8.30\u20138.40 mm (before cooking)<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Elongation ratio:<\/strong> 2.0\u20132.5x after cooking<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Known as the <strong>longest grain basmati rice in the world<\/strong><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Exceptional elongation after cooking, rich aroma, and delicate taste<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Preferred by <strong>luxury retail brands, five-star hotels, and fine dining restaurants<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.skrmindia.com\/1718-basmati-rice.html\">1718 Basmati Rice<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Average grain length:<\/strong> 8.30\u20138.40 mm (before cooking)<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Elongation ratio:<\/strong> 1.8\u20132.0x after cooking<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Closely matches 1121 in aroma and cooking style<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Slightly shorter in grain but <strong>more economical<\/strong><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Gaining popularity in both <strong>retail packs and wholesale export markets<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.skrmindia.com\/1401-basmati-rice.html\">1401 Basmati Rice<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Average grain length:<\/strong> 7.60\u20137.80 mm<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Elongation ratio:<\/strong> 2.0\u20132.4x after cooking<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Moderate grain length and aroma<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Well-suited for <strong>bulk exports, catering, and everyday retail packs<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Mid-Segment_Basmati_Varieties\"><\/span><strong>Mid-Segment Basmati Varieties<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p><str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.skrmindia.com\/1509-basmati-rice.html\">1509 Basmati Rice<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Average grain length:<\/strong> 8.30\u20138.40 mm (before cooking)<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Elongation ratio:<\/strong> 2.2\u20132.7x after cooking<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Lighter grain than 1121 but still aromatic<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Widely exported due to its <strong>balance of price and quality<\/strong><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Popular among <strong>restaurants, catering services, and mid-value retailers<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.skrmindia.com\/pusa-basmati-rice.html\">PUSA Basmati<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Average grain length:<\/strong> 7.40\u20137.50 mm (before cooking)<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Elongation ratio:<\/strong> 2.0\u20132.4x after cooking<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Earlier developed variety of basmati<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Offers <strong>good aroma and cooking performance at a lower price point<\/strong><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Used by <strong>economy retail brands and mid-range restaurants<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Mass-Market_Economy_Rice_Varieties\"><\/span><strong>Mass-Market \/ Economy Rice Varieties<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p><str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.skrmindia.com\/sugandha-basmati-rice.html\">Sugandha Rice<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Average grain length:<\/strong> 7.80\u20138.00 mm<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Elongation ratio:<\/strong> 1.7\u20132.2x after cooking<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Aromatic non-basmati rice, often marketed as a <strong>basmati alternative<\/strong><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Very popular in <strong>bulk supply, mid-tier restaurants, and catering businesses<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Taj Rice<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Average grain length:<\/strong> 8.00\u20138.10 mm<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Elongation ratio:<\/strong> 1.8\u20132.0x after cooking<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Budget-friendly non-basmati variety<\/strong><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Commonly used in household consumption, small retailers, and catering<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>RH10 Rice<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Average grain length:<\/strong> 7.30\u20137.50 mm<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Elongation ratio:<\/strong> 1.8\u20132.0x after cooking<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Low-cost non-basmati rice<\/strong><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Primarily exported for institutional catering, foodservice, and wholesale<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.skrmindia.com\/sharbati-basmati-rice.html\">Sharbati Rice<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Average grain length:<\/strong> 7.00\u20137.10 mm<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Elongation ratio:<\/strong> 1.8\u20132.0x after cooking<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Non-basmati, long-grain rice with mild aroma<\/strong><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Affordable choice for households, retail brands, and foodservice<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>PR 11\/14 Rice<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Average grain length:<\/strong> 6.70\u20136.90 mm<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Elongation ratio:<\/strong> 1.7\u20131.9x after cooking<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Non-basmati, medium-quality grains<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Used in <strong>canteens, mid-budget catering, and wholesale supply<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>PR 106\/47 Rice<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Average grain length:<\/strong> 6.30\u20136.50 mm<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Elongation ratio:<\/strong> 1.7\u20131.9x after cooking<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Entry-level <strong>budget rice variety<\/strong><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Primarily used in <strong>labor camps, institutional catering, and mass meal programs<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span
